Analysts Have Conflicting Sentiments on These Technology Companies: Affirm Holdings (AFRM), Sunrun (RUN) and IonQ (IONQ)

Analysts have been eager to weigh in on the Technology sector with new ratings on Affirm Holdings (AFRMResearch Report), Sunrun (RUNResearch Report) and IonQ (IONQResearch Report).

Affirm Holdings (AFRM)

Needham analyst Kyle Peterson maintained a Hold rating on Affirm Holdings today. The company’s shares closed last Wednesday at $31.58.

According to TipRanks.com, Peterson is a 4-star analyst with an average return of 7.9% and a 52.7% success rate. Peterson covers the Technology sector, focusing on stocks such as Sterling Check, Fair Isaac, and MoneyLion.

The word on The Street in general, suggests a Hold analyst consensus rating for Affirm Holdings with a $40.22 average price target, which is a 13.3% upside from current levels. In a report released yesterday, RBC Capital also maintained a Hold rating on the stock with a $43.00 price target.

Sunrun (RUN)

J.P. Morgan analyst Mark Strouse maintained a Buy rating on Sunrun today and set a price target of $14.00. The company’s shares closed last Wednesday at $11.51.

According to TipRanks.com, Strouse is a 4-star analyst with an average return of 9.1% and a 47.0% success rate. Strouse covers the Technology sector, focusing on stocks such as Sunnova Energy International, Shoals Technologies Group, and NEXTracker, Inc. Class A.

The word on The Street in general, suggests a Moderate Buy analyst consensus rating for Sunrun with a $18.99 average price target, implying a 65.7% upside from current levels. In a report released today, Jefferies also maintained a Buy rating on the stock with a $26.00 price target.

IonQ (IONQ)

Benchmark Co. analyst David Williams reiterated a Buy rating on IonQ today and set a price target of $16.00. The company’s shares closed last Wednesday at $8.78.

According to TipRanks.com, Williams is a 4-star analyst with an average return of 5.2% and a 50.2% success rate. Williams covers the Technology sector, focusing on stocks such as MACOM Technology Solutions Holdings, Lattice Semiconductor, and Power Integrations.

The word on The Street in general, suggests a Strong Buy analyst consensus rating for IonQ with a $17.00 average price target, representing a 97.7% upside. In a report released yesterday, Craig-Hallum also assigned a Buy rating to the stock.
